
UC Berkeley Bionic Legs
UC Berkeley's Bionic Legs are advanced wearable devices designed to help individuals with mobility impairments walk more naturally. Using sensors, actuators, and smart control systems, these robotic prosthetic legs interpret the user's intentions and provide precise assistance during movement. The technology aims to improve stability, reduce fatigue, and restore a more normal gait for users. It combines biomechanics, robotics, and machine learning to adapt dynamically to different walking conditions. Overall, the Bionic Legs represent a significant step forward in assistive technology, enhancing independence and quality of life for those with mobility challenges.
